The gate position plays a decisive role in the shape of the cutting edge and the effect of the pressure pressure, so the strength and other properties of the molded parts are also determined.
In view of the location of the gate, which is usually specified by the injection molding parts designer and mold designer, this article is specially written for these personnel.However, injection molding manufacturers should also begin to participate in the planning phase to avoid problems that can be foreseen.
Improper positioning of gate position may cause adverse effects.
Parts made of semi-crystalline engineering polymers are designed correctly, but their performance can be damaged if the gate position is incorrect.Both enhanced resin or not enhanced resin, the following symptoms are clearly illustrates its performance is affected: flow front shape caused by melting the fusion line and air air pockets may affect the appearance of the parts, especially reinforced fiber material, its mechanical performance will be to.Changing the processing conditions will not help.
If the gate is located in the thinner part of the mould, the part of the thick wall will form contraction marks and gaps.Although the thick-walled part requires a longer time to maintain pressure, the material is crystallized faster in the thin-walled part (FIG. 1), and the thick-walled part will no longer be supplied with molten material.As a result, in addition to producing optical and mechanical problems, it also increases the shrinkage in the thick-walled region, and in non-enhanced plastics even causes warping deformation.
